How Much Does SEO Really Cost Irish Small Businesses in 2025? 🇮🇪✨
Spoiler: it’s probably less than losing sales to page-two purgatory.
The quick-fire numbers 🔢
Typical monthly retainer for a local SME: €400 – €1,800 for ongoing, “grow-as-you-go” optimisation (technical fixes, on-page tweaks, GBP work and ethical link-building).
One-off audit & repair projects: roughly €2,000 – €5,000 depending on site size and urgency.
Government sweetener: nab up to €2,500 from your Local Enterprise Office Grow Digital voucher to offset first-year costs.
Why the spread? 📊
Competition & location – ranking a florist in Waterford (< €1 k) ≠ ranking fintech in Dublin (> €1.5 k).
Site size & health – 100-page e-commerce stores take deeper crawls (read: dev hours).
Ambition level – Local domination is cheaper than a nationwide land-grab.
2025 game-changers – AI-enhanced content & voice-search optimisation add ~15 % to budgets but cut time-to-results by ~30 %.
